When a number is multiplied by itself, the result is a square. The inverse of squaring a number is finding its square root. The concept of square roots extends to complex numbers, where negative numbers also have square roots. Here, we will discuss the square root of -136.

Professor Greenline from BrightChamps

What is the Square Root of -136?

The square root is the inverse of the square of a number. In the case of negative numbers, the square root involves imaginary numbers. The square root of -136 is expressed in the form of √-136, which can be rewritten as √136 × i, where i is the imaginary unit. The numerical value of √136 is approximately 11.662. Therefore, the square root of -136 is 11.662i, an imaginary number.square root of -136

Square Root of -136 by Prime Factorization Method

Prime factorization involves breaking down a number into its prime components. While -136 is not a perfect square, we can find the prime factorization of 136:

 

Step 1: Finding the prime factors of 136 Breaking it down, we get 2 × 2 × 2 × 17: 2³ × 17

 

Step 2: Since -136 is negative, the square root involves 'i'. Thus, √-136 = √136 × i = 2√34 × i

Square Root of -136 by Approximation Method

The approximation method is used for quick calculations. We find the square root of 136 and multiply by i.

 

Step 1: Identify the perfect squares around 136: 121 (11²) and 144 (12²).

 

Step 2: 136 is closer to 144, so √136 ≈ 11.662

 

Step 3: Therefore, the square root of -136 is 11.662i

Important Glossaries for the Square Root of -136

  • Imaginary Unit: The imaginary unit 'i' is defined as the square root of -1, used to express the square roots of negative numbers.
     
  • Complex Number: A number that comprises a real part and an imaginary part, typically written in the form a + bi.
     
  • Square Root: The square root of a number is a value that, when multiplied by itself, gives the original number. For negative numbers, involves the imaginary unit.
     
  • Approximation: A method of finding an estimated value close to the actual value, used here for finding square roots of non-perfect squares.
     
  • Prime Factorization: The process of expressing a number as the product of its prime factors, used in simplifying square roots.
